Output 3e78aa5ee1c997d80e8695ddf6ee00a68940d850a0ecaa941c41623862b28c38:14

value
22331015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 babafd5985929eb367f4cc76fc8ae646c51915ea OP_EQUAL
address
MQvVvNwZrMUiDb6pUhoULMawvXHuj9tast
transaction
3e78aa5ee1c997d80e8695ddf6ee00a68940d850a0ecaa941c41623862b28c38
spent
true